I have an Elite 9 and even decided to pay for cloud service, but this thing is a resetting MESS of a dash cam! I have tried multiple power cords, power sources, etc., and sometimes it will run OK but it always ends up resetting. Sometimes it just boots up and just continuously re-boots over and over and over.

Today I tried some troubleshooting and it booted up and started recording, but as soon as I plugged in the rear camera the Elite 9 went into a reset loop again. It does not appear to like the rear camera being plugged in, but it WILL reset over and over without it!

Has anyone else had this problem? For $500 plus and paying for cloud services, I'm about ready to scream. This thing has also left me without camera coverage while driving which is unacceptable.
 
It sounds like you may have an SD card issue. That can cause resetting and boot loop issues.
You've possibly got an incompatible SD card or a failing SD card.

Try using the supplied BlackVue SD card (although it's usually a small 64GB one as standard).
That will determine if it's your camera or the SD card.

That is what BlackVue support would ask you to do
Once you've determined that, you can look to do a warranty exchange.

I am using a brand new VIOFO 512gb card, which is made to take this kind of thing.

These cards are $140, would really be interesting to think this is the problem... but I'l try another card and keep fighting this thing
 
The card you have may be a good card, but not fully compatible with BlackVue.
Different manufacturer have different compatibility requirements, which is why they make their own cards too.
The smaller the capacity the card, the better the compatibility is.
512GB is the maximum approved card size for the BlackVue, so using a different brand card with such a high capacity risks the most comparability issues.

Manufacturers do give recommendations for compatible third party cards, but these also vary depending on storage size
For example a SanDisk Endurance may be fully compatible with one storage size option, but only partially compatible or not compatible with higher capacity card using the same brand and model card.

Beside the default Blackvue 64GB microSD that comes with the package, I have tried the following (from Amazon) with Elite 9 and working fine:

MMOMENT microSD 256GB U3 V30 A1 (P/N: A1V30256GB)
LEXAR microSD 1TB U3 V30 A2 (P/N: LMSPLAY001T-BNNNU)

Seems like A1 is sufficient.
